How Much Mortgage Can I Pay Multiply your annual salary by 0.36 percent, then divide the total by 12. This is the maximum amount you can pay toward debts each month. Subtract your other debts – including your car payment, your student loan payment and other debt payments – from this amount to determine the maximum amount you can spend on your monthly mortgage payment.

Started in 1975, the goal of the Houston area urban league Housing Department is to provide safe, decent, and affordable housing to low-income families in the community.The plan is consistent with the five strategic goals that are implicit in the development and operation of U.S. Department of housing & Urban Development.
